您所在位置: 网站首页 / 电气控制与PLC应用-第5、8章习题.doc / 文档详情
电气控制与PLC应用-第5、8章习题.doc 立即下载
2024-12-17
约5.6千字
约13页
0
1.1MB
举报 版权申诉
预览加载中,请您耐心等待几秒...

电气控制与PLC应用-第5、8章习题.doc

电气控制与PLC应用-第5、8章习题.doc

预览

免费试读已结束,剩余 8 页请下载文档后查看

10 金币

下载文档

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

第5章S7-200PLC的指令系统
习题与思考题
S7-200指令参数所用的基本数据类型有哪些?
答:S7-200PLC的指令参数所用的基本数据类型有1位布尔型(BOOL)、8位无符号字节型(BYTE)、8位有符号字节型(SIMATIC模式仅限用于SHRB指令)、16位无符号整数(WORD)、16位有符号整数(INT)、32位无符号双字整数(DWORD)、32位有符号双字整数(DINT)、32位实数型(REAL)。实数型(REAL)是按照ANSI/IEEE754-1985标准(单精度)的表示格式规定。2~255字节的字符串型(STRING)
立即I/O指令有何特点?它应用于什么场合?
答:立即指令允许对输入和输出点进行快速和直接存取。当用立即指令读取输入点的状态时,相应的输入映像寄存器中的值并未发生更新;用立即指令访问输出点时,访问的同时,相应的输出映像寄存器的内容也被刷新。由于立即操作指令针对的是I/O端口的数字输入和数字输出信号,所以它们的位操作数地址只能是物理输入端口地址Ix.x和物理输出端口地址Qx.x。
逻辑堆栈指令有哪些?各用于什么场合?
答:复杂逻辑指令,西门子称为逻辑堆栈指令。主要用来描述对触点进行的复杂连接,并可以实现对逻辑堆栈复杂的操作。
复杂逻辑指令包括:ALD、OLD、LPS、LRD、LPP和LDS。这些指令中除LDS外,其余指令都无操作数。这些指令都是位逻辑指令。
栈装载与指令ALD用于将并联子网络串联起来。
栈装载或指令OLD用于将串联子网络并联起来。
逻辑推入栈指令LPS,在梯形图中的分支结构中,用于生成一条新的母线,左侧为主控逻辑块时,第一个完整的从逻辑行从此处开始。
逻辑读栈指令LRD,在梯形图中的分支结构中,当左侧为主控逻辑块时,该指令用于开始第二个和后边更多的从逻辑块。
逻辑栈弹出指令LPP,在梯形图中的分支结构中,用于恢复LPS指令生成的新母线。
装入堆栈指令LDS,复制堆栈中的第n级值,并将该值置于栈顶。原栈中各级栈值依次下移一级,栈底值被推出栈而丢失。
定时器有几种类型?各有何特点?与定时器相关的变量有哪些?梯形图中如何表示这些变量?
答:S7-200系列PLC的主机有256个定时器T0~T255,分为三种类型,每种类型的时间分辨率(或称为时基/时间增量/时间单位)又分为三种,如下表所示。
(1)接通延时定时器指令TON,用于接通单一间隔定时。
(2)有记忆接通延时定时器指令TONR,用于累计若干个时间间隔。只能用复位指令进行复位操作,使当前值清零。
(3)断开延时定时器指令TOF,用于断开后的单一间隔定时。


定时器类型时间分辩率/ms计时范围/s定时器号接通延时定时器TON
断开延时定时器TOF10~32.767T32,T96100~327.67T33~T36,T97~T1001000~3276.7T37~T63,T101~T255有记忆接通延时定时器
TONR10~32.767T0,T64100~327.67T1~T4,T65~T681000~3276.7T5~T31,T69~T95与定时器相关的变量有:
一个16位的当前值寄存器,用以存放计时累计的当前值(INT,最大计时值32767,单位ms或10ms或100ms,取决于时间分辨率);
一个16位的预设值寄存器,用以存放定时时间的预设值PT(INT);
一位状态位(BOOL),用以反映定时器的定时时间是否达到的状态,称为定时器位。
使能输入IN,用于控制定时器的工作状态。
计数器有几种类型?各有何特点?与计数器相关的变量有哪些?梯形图中如何表示这些变量?
答:
类型:S7-200系列PLC的计数器指令有两大类:通用计数器指令和高速计数器指令。
通用计数器指令有3种:增计数器指令CTU、减计数器指令CTD和增减计数器指令CTUD。
特点:
(1)增计数器指令CTU
每当增计数输入CU发生一次从OFF到ON的转换(正跳变-上升沿)时,该计数器的当前值就增加1。
如果当前值Cxxx≥预设值PV,则计数器位=ON;否则,计数器位=OFF。
当前值达到预设值后继续计数,计数当前值到最大值(32,767)时,计数器停止。
当复位输入R接通或执行复位指令时,计数器被复位,计数器位=OFF,当前值=0。
(2)增减计数器指令CTUD
利用LD装载预设值。当装载输入LD接通时,计数器复位,计数器位=OFF,当前值=预设值PV。
每当减计数输入CD发生一次从OFF到ON的转换(正跳变-上升沿)时,该计数器的当前值就减1。
计数当前值到0时,计数器停止,计数器位=ON,当前值=0。
利用复位指令复位时,CTD计数器位变为OFF,当前值变为0(教材P131有误)。
(3)减计数器指令CTD
每当增计数输入CU发生一次从OFF到ON的转换时,该计数
查看更多
单篇购买
VIP会员(1亿+VIP文档免费下)

扫码即表示接受《下载须知》

电气控制与PLC应用-第5、8章习题

文档大小:1.1MB

限时特价:扫码查看

• 请登录后再进行扫码购买
• 使用微信/支付宝扫码注册及付费下载,详阅 用户协议 隐私政策
• 如已在其他页面进行付款,请刷新当前页面重试
• 付费购买成功后,此文档可永久免费下载
全场最划算
12个月
199.0
¥360.0
限时特惠
3个月
69.9
¥90.0
新人专享
1个月
19.9
¥30.0
24个月
398.0
¥720.0
6个月会员
139.9
¥180.0

6亿VIP文档任选,共次下载特权。

已优惠

微信/支付宝扫码完成支付,可开具发票

VIP尽享专属权益

VIP文档免费下载

赠送VIP文档免费下载次数

阅读免打扰

去除文档详情页间广告

专属身份标识

尊贵的VIP专属身份标识

高级客服

一对一高级客服服务

多端互通

电脑端/手机端权益通用